In Chiang Rai, Thailand, a transformative project is underway to provide a sanctuary for children at risk of sex trafficking and religious persecution. Through a powerful partnership between WOPA and Compassionate Hope, we’re building a home to protect and care for vulnerable children, offering them a chance to heal, grow, and thrive.

Who Are We Helping?
The children of Shalom Hope—both girls and boys—have faced trauma from abuse and exploitation. Many are survivors or at high risk of becoming victims of trafficking in regions where such dangers are all too common. This home will give them safety, stability, and the care they desperately need to rebuild their lives.

Why This Matters
Compassionate Hope has been a beacon of light for children across several Asian countries, offering refuge to those caught in harmful environments. Now, with the construction of this home in Chiang Rai, more children will have a safe space to recover and regain hope for their futures.
